What is Scope Creep?
Scope creep refers to the uncontrolled expansion of a project's scope beyond its initial boundaries. This occurs when extra requirements are added without proper evaluation, leading to greater complexity, delays, and budget overruns. Remember These Key Scope Creep Takeaways
Communicate project scope to establish a solid foundation.
Use a change control process to evaluate scope modifications.
Prioritise project requirements to address essential elements first.
Regularly assess project progress to identify and address deviations.
